BASIC FUNCTION AND RESPONSIBILITY
Responsible for preparing, tracking, and sterilizing equipment and instruments accurately and timely. Prepare operating room case carts, sterile trays, and supplies. Perform multiple tasks that assist in the daily operation of Sterile Processing and is responsible for customer service.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
- Disassemble, clean, assemble and test instrumentation for proper functioning.
- Employees in a lead capacity Assist with teaching new hires and work as resource persons for other staff and other hospital units.
- Perform and participate in decontaminating, inspecting, cleaning, assembling, and packaging medical/surgical materials, including instruments and equipment, according to established standards and procedures to ensure a sterile and functioning supply of materials.
- Prepare trays and specialty carts for designated areas according to prescribed procedures.
- Wrap and/or package items for specified areas according to procedures prescribed for those designated areas.
- Operate instrument tracking systems.
- Use knowledge of different sterilization materials and equipment to choose the appropriate material for sterilization processes.
- Assist in maintaining supply and materials inventory, including documenting usage, issuing, receiving, and recording as assigned.
- May complete unit/department-specific duties and expectations as outlined in department documents.
RE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S
One (1) year of experience as a surgical sterilization tech. Certified Registered Central Service Technician (CRCST) certification by the Healthcare Sterile Processing Association (HSPA), Certified Surgical Technologist (CST) certification by the National Board of Surgical Technology and Surgical Assisting (NBSTSA), or surgical technologist program graduation may be substituted for one (1) year of work experience. Certified Registered Central Service Technician (CRCST) certification by HSPA within one (1) year of hire as a condition of continued employment in this job classification. P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S Completion of some college coursework. Additional license/certification requirements as determined by the hiring department.
